Transaction e8f2684878f56695b175e4a5a6e404fd32fc0273c8321c2b4dee459a384f7ff9
1 Input
1 Output
-
e8f2684878f56695b175e4a5a6e404fd32fc0273c8321c2b4dee459a384f7ff9:0
- value
- 4981856
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1b91f58e7cafcc54e7b347110b44b416e03bcbe
- address
- bc1quxu37k88et7v2nnmx3c3pdztg9hq8097e8xqxr